Abstract

Explains how water mist systems work and looks at the different types and applications, water supply, operation, design, selection, pipework, components and fittings, use, compliance, testing, third-party verification, certification, installation and maintenance.

History

Supersedes TG 3 Watermist systems: compliance with current fire safety guidance, BAFSA, 2012.
